I have soaked this league up for everything it's worth. I've had fun. Made some great relationships. I don't regret anything. Don't regret being in Kansas City. It's all been very good to me. So why would I take that approach? There will be no pity party thrown here.
Tony Gonzalez
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

This quote emphasizes appreciating experiences and the relationships forged along the journey, regardless of challenges faced.

Tony Gonzalez reflects on his time in the league with gratitude, highlighting how every experience, good or bad, has contributed to his growth and enjoyment. He prioritizes positive memories and connections over any regrets, showcasing a mindset that encourages optimism and resilience in the face of difficulties.
